How they compare

Mali currently reports 0.1548 against 0.1535 in Cambodia, a difference of 0.0013.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 24 shared years of data; in 1870 it was Cambodia ahead.

Cambodia ranks 154th and Mali ranks 153rd of 162 countries.

Across the 15 decades both report, Cambodia averaged higher in 14 and Mali in 1.

The AHDI seeks to give a historical perspective on human development, in four dimensions: healthy life, knowledge, and civil and political freedom. This indicator excludes the income-based wellbeing component.
